United States Payroll Employment By State for The Private Petroleum Merchant Wholesalers Industry in July, 2019
Updated on June 8, 2022.

According to recent data from the US Bureau of Labor Statistics, in July, 2019, Texas added the highest number of jobs to the private petroleum merchant wholesalers industry (149), followed by California (37), and Arizona (35).

On the other hand, North Carolina added the least number of jobs (-80), followed by Ohio (-57), and Georgia (-45).

US Payroll Employment By State for The Private Petroleum Merchant Wholesalers Industry in July, 2019

State Number of Employment Jobs Added
Alabama 1446 -20
Alaska 648 -7
Arizona 1150 35
Arkansas 1158 -8
California 8097 37
Colorado 1622 5
Connecticut 485 1
Delaware 201 -5
Florida 3514 -2
Georgia 2535 -45
Hawaii 795 8
Idaho 596 2
Illinois 3631 -20
Indiana 2645 -22
Iowa 1214 -21
Kansas 1843 6
Kentucky 1917 6
Louisiana 2494 -3
Maine 467 -9
Maryland 973 -7
Massachusetts 1185 15
Michigan 3535 29
Minnesota 1713 -21
Mississippi 964 7
Missouri 1872 6
Montana 786 -5
Nebraska 720 3
Nevada 574 8
New Hampshire 443 -6
New Jersey 2184 -7
New Mexico 824 16
New York 2904 -9
North Carolina 2484 -80
North Dakota 1741 -24
Ohio 3378 -57
Oklahoma 2291 5
Oregon 1134 -10
Pennsylvania 3122 -15
South Carolina 1235 -1
South Dakota 831 -6
Tennessee 1651 -11
Texas 22831 149
Utah 630 -10
Vermont 278 -1
Virginia 1868 2
Washington 1964 -12
West Virginia 637 -11
Wisconsin 1551 -3
Wyoming 541 -2
